Per Curiam.

¶1 Ledell Lee, by and through his attorney, Gerald Coleman, petitions this court to relieve Mr. Coleman as counsel, so that Lori Leon, counsel for Lee in a federal habeas case, may be appointed to represent Lee in this court. We must deny the petition, as Ms. Leon, an attorney in Kansas City, Missouri, has not filed a motion with this court requesting pro hac vice status or a motion to be appointed as counsel for Lee.

¶2 Petition denied.
